We need a model built for predicting the temperature of outdoor objects such as water towers and above ground gas tanks.
This model should incorporate:
1. Historical weather (to the extent that it is significant) such temperature, wind, rain, sun, clouds
2. The size and shape of the objects and the material and insulating properties of the object
What you will be supplied with:
1. Hourly weather data in an excel sheet
2. Attributes of the objects such as size, shape, and material. We can also supply academic papers detailing heat transfer rates and other important properties including formula.
3. Starting temperature of the tank
So the job is to take the starting temperature and using the weather data and objects' attributes predict the objects' current temperature.
Deliverables:
- We will need an Excel file that shows the predicted temperature hour by hour for 5-7 different objects.
Other Notes:
- This model doesn't have to be extremely accurate. We'd like it to be within 2 degrees or so.
